A More Efficient Way to Screen Students’ Reading & Math Abilities

Computer adaptive tests are like experienced content-area teachers—they individualize, or adapt, assessment questions to each students’ skill level to reveal what they know and what they still need to learn. CAT data give an accurate measure of broad achievement and a highly reliable prediction of student performance on high-stakes exams.

aReading

Assesses broad reading ability and predicts overall reading achievement in concepts of print, phonological awareness, phonics, vocabulary, comprehension, orthography, and morphology.

Universal Screening

Grades K-12

aMath

A comprehensive math assessment that measures broad math abilities and predicts overall math achievement in counting and cardinality; operations and algebraic thinking; number and operations in Base Ten; number and operations with fractions; measurement and data; and geometry.

Universal Screening

Grades K-12
